2010 Jeep Patriot + Crd — MOT failures & pass rate

Across 1,198 MOT tests analysed for the 2010 Jeep Patriot + Crd, the most common recorded failure areas were suspension, lighting & signalling and brakes. Its pass rate of 67.7% was below the average for cars of a similar age (77.3%). Higher-mileage examples failed more often — 29.0% in the 150k+ group versus 23.5% in the 30-60k group.

Top failure categories

Most common MOT failure areas — 2010 Jeep Patriot + Crd
# Category % of tests affected Tests
1 Suspension 22.0% 264
2 Lighting & signalling 18.7% 224
3 Brakes 11.4% 137
4 Emissions & environmental 8.7% 104
5 Visibility 6.3% 76
6 Tyres 5.8% 69
Share of tests failing on each category Suspension 22.0% Lighting & signalling 18.7% Brakes 11.4% Emissions & environmental 8.7% Visibility 6.3% Tyres 5.8%
Percentage of tests with at least one failure recorded in each category.

Most common specific failures

The exact components most often recorded as failures — more specific than the categories above.

Most frequently recorded failure items — 2010 Jeep Patriot + Crd
#Failure itemTimes recorded
1Pins and bushes189
2Ball joint147
3Position lamp107
4Track rod end70
5Malfunction indicator lamp65
6Tread depth58
